SQL Server:还原备份会导致"The log in this backup set is too recent"



我有一个完整备份和事务日志备份的维护计划。它每天晚上 9 点进行完整备份,并在第二天早上 8:30 进行日志备份。

当我在恢复前一天晚上的完整备份(晚上 9 点(后尝试还原早晨日志备份时,它会抛出错误

此备份集中的日志太新

但是在这两者之间没有其他备份。

我能做些什么吗?

  • SSMS v17.18.1
  • SQL Server 2016 (v13.0.1601.5(

检查 msdb 中的备份 LSN 数据。

select  s.backup_set_id, 
s.first_lsn,
s.last_lsn,
s.database_name,
s.backup_start_date,
s.backup_finish_date,
s.type,
f.physical_device_name
from    msdb..backupset s join msdb..backupmediafamily f
on s.media_set_id = f.media_set_id

很可能您正在恢复错误的文件/订单。

相关内容

最新更新